The global Polybutene Alloy market size was valued at approximately USD 350 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 560 million by 2035, growing at a CAGR of 4.8% during the forecast period. Polybutene Alloy, a versatile material known for its unique mechanical properties and energy absorption capabilities, plays an integral role in the manufacturing-driven segment. Predominantly used in automotive components, construction materials, and packaging applications due to its flexibility and resistance to stress cracking, Polybutene Alloy continues to see significant demand across various industries.
With the rapid expansion of automotive and construction sectors globally, the market for Polybutene Alloy is seeing steady growth.
